When diagnosing a heater issue in your 1993 Jaguar Vanden Plas, it's crucial to take a methodical approach that begins with the simplest checks before moving on to more complex diagnostics. Start by clearly documenting the symptoms you are experiencing, as this will provide valuable insight into the potential causes of the problem. Given the complexity of the heating system, which includes an electric fan and a heater core that relies on engine coolant, it's important to consider various factors that could be at play. Begin your investigation by checking the electrical components, such as fuses and relays, to ensure they are functioning correctly. Following this, inspect the mechanical parts, including the heater core and blower motor, for any signs of wear or damage. Additionally, assess the coolant system by verifying that coolant levels are adequate and checking for any leaks that might affect the heater's performance. Finally, test the heater to ensure it is blowing air at the correct temperature and with sufficient force. By following this structured diagnostic approach, you can effectively identify and resolve the heater issue in your Jaguar, leading to a more comfortable driving experience.
When dealing with heater problems in a 1993 Jaguar Vanden Plas, it's essential to understand the common issues that can arise. One of the primary culprits is a low coolant level, which can prevent the necessary coolant from reaching the heater core, leading to inadequate heating. Regularly checking and maintaining the coolant level is crucial for optimal performance. Additionally, dirty coolant can signal a clogged cooling system, which restricts coolant flow and can significantly impact heating efficiency. Flushing the cooling system and replacing old coolant can help mitigate this issue. Another potential problem is heater pump failure, which may manifest as a lack of circulation. In some cases, renewing the brushes in the heater pump can restore functionality. By being aware of these common problems and addressing them promptly, DIY enthusiasts can ensure their Jaguar's heating system operates smoothly, enhancing comfort during colder months.
